What is HR Analytics?

HR analytics, also known as people analytics or workforce analytics, is the process of collecting, analyzing, and interpreting employee data to improve HR decisions and organizational performance.

It involves:

  • Gathering employee data
  • Analyzing patterns and trends
  • Using insights for decision-making

In simple terms, HR analytics is using data to make better decisions about people in an organization.

Types of HR Analytics


1. Descriptive Analytics

Analyzes past data to understand what happened.

Example:

  • Employee turnover rates

2. Diagnostic Analytics

Identifies reasons behind outcomes.

Example:

  • Why employees are leaving

3. Predictive Analytics

Forecasts future trends.

Example:

  • Predicting employee attrition

4. Prescriptive Analytics

Recommends actions based on data.

Example:

  • Strategies to improve retention
